Renowned Scholar of Political Theory & Gender Governance Joins the PPSC as a Patron
Dr. Zahid Yaseen
The Pakistan Political Science Consortium is honoured to welcome Dr. Zahid Yaseen as a distinguished patron. Dr. Yaseen is a leading academic administrator and scholar, currently serving as the Chairperson of the Department of Political Science at Government College Women University, Sialkot. In this pioneering role at a women’s university, he is at the forefront of advancing political science education and fostering a new generation of female scholars and analysts in Pakistan.
Dr. Yaseen’s academic portfolio is distinguished by a deep engagement with classical and contemporary political theory, comparative political thought, and the critical study of gender and governance. His research interrogates how theoretical frameworks translate into political structures and social policies, with a particular focus on inclusion and representation. His leadership in a women-centric university underscores a practical commitment to linking academic discourse with the imperative of broadening participation in Pakistan’s political and intellectual spheres.
An active contributor to the national academic community, Dr. Yaseen is frequently involved in curriculum development workshops, national research seminars, and public lectures that bridge theory and societal issues. His work emphasizes the importance of normative political inquiry—asking not just how politics is conducted, but how it should be conducted to create more just and equitable systems, making his perspective vital for holistic political science.
